Fairyhouse 29th January

We have two in the 2m 5f beginners chase. Bacardys (Paul) has plenty of experience and would win this on his best form. However, he has a habit of putting in the odd mediocre jump and needs to improve in that department. If he does he should go very close. Egality Mans (Danny) needs to improve a fair bit to win this and might be best watched today.

We run four in the Solerina Mares Novice Hurdle over 2m 2f. Allegorie De Vassy (Sean O’Keeffe) was very impressive over the course and distance last time and her French experience could be crucial over the last two flights. She will be a danger to Brandy Love who was also impressive when winning at Naas. Paul had a difficult choice between the two but has opted for Brandy Love. Braganza (Danny) jumped better at Thurles last time but ran too free. Danny will concentrate on settling her today but she has a tough task. Grangee (Bryan Cooper) was disappointing at Leopardstown over Christmas so we will try a change of tactics today to see if that makes a difference.

Ha D’or (Paul) runs in division one of the 2 mile maiden hurdle. His form is good enough to win this but he is his own worst enemy being too keen in his races. If Paul can settle him and harness his power for the second half of the race he would have every chance.

Micro Manage (Paul) goes for division two. Like Ha D’or, he is too keen and needs to learn to settle. He also needs to jump better but has plenty of ability if he can put everything together.
